Battle with oil concessionaries, 500 million USD unjustified

15/09/2015 15:10

The National Agency of Natural Resources claims that the concessionary
companies exploiting the Albanian oil have reported unjustified expenses
equal to 4% of the GDP only for 2011.

“We have verified a figure mountin up to 500 million USD. This is related to the spending that companies have made irregularly and non transparently”, says Dael Dervishi, Chairman of the National Agency of Natural Resources.

The Director of the agency says they are auditing the balances of 2012 and 2013, which could show even bigger figures. But how will they act for these financial claims?

“If parties don’t agree with each other, we will have an independent expert resolving our disagreements. If we will not agree, we will go to international arbitrage”, Dervishi declared.

The Albanian oil industry has been given to foreign companies through concession. The government has profited only from the royalty taxes, without taking any tax on profit. The Director of the Natural Resources Agency says the problem lies at the concessionary agreements.

“The anomaly comes from the from the way how agreements were drafted. The agreements don’t create transparency, so that the mechanisms can realize their spending. This is the key issue”, he explained.

To end this situation, the Natural Resources Agency says they will negotiate a new type of concessionary agreement, or as it is known technically, a new economic model.

“This new economic model will increase the profits for the Albanian government. This new economic model that will be used with the new companies, will be exported to companies that currently operate in Albania”, he added.

The debate has strong financial consequences for the state budget. If 500 million USD will not be recognized as costs, some of them will be forced to pay the 50% tax on profit.
